What Is Childcare First Aid Training?
Childcare First Aid Training is especially created for those that collaborate with kids, focusing on emergency situation reaction strategies customized for kids. This training typically includes:
- Basic life support (BLS) techniques CPR (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ation) Choking relief methods Management of typical childhood injuries like burns, cuts, and fractures Recognizing signs of serious diseases
By finishing this training course, you'll earn a first help certificate, confirming your ability to act quickly and suitably in emergencies involving children.

The Value of DRSABCD in Emergency Situations
Understanding DRSABCD-- an acronym essential for efficient reaction-- is important for any type of child care CPR Training Newcastle provider.
D: Danger
Check your environments before approaching the victim to ensure your safety.
R: Response
Try to wake the youngster by calling their name carefully; if they don't respond, wage more steps.
S: Send out for Help
Call emergency services promptly if conditions are serious or if you're uncertain regarding what to do next.
A: Airway
Ensure that the air passage is clear by turning their head back slightly while lifting their chin.
B: Breathing
Check if the kid is taking a breath; if not, start carrying out CPR immediately.
C: Circulation
If no pulse is found after First Aid Certificate Tuggerah executing CPR for 30 seconds or longer, continue compressions until help shows up or the child ends up being responsive.
Conclusion on DRSABCD
Mastering DRSABCD permits child care carriers to act decisively under pressure-- an ability that might very well imply the distinction between life and death.


CPR Strategies Tailored for Children
Given that youngsters's compositions vary substantially from adults', it's important that CPR strategies are changed appropriately:
Use just one hand for compressions on infants. For young children and older youngsters up till the age of puberty-- make use of two hands however use less pressure than you would certainly with an adult. Always examine responsiveness prior to beginning compressions or rescue breaths.
Common Childhood Injuries and Their Treatments
Children are vulnerable to various injuries; hence knowing how to deal with these usual accidents is vital:
- Burns: Rinse under great water; stay clear of ice directly on burns. Cuts/ Injuries: Clean with soap and water; bandage appropriately. Sprains/ Pressures: Rest them; use ice covered in cloth; boost affected area.
By being knowledgeable regarding these therapies through a top quality first aid course, you'll be prepared when accidents occur.
